Question
How to add a custom OS image to SolusVM 2?
Answer
-
Login into SolusVM 2 Administrator interface.
-
Open Images > Operating System > Add version and fill up:
Name - the necessary name for the image.
URL - link to OS image, for example,https://cdimage.debian.org/cdimage/openstack/current-10/debian-10-openstack-amd64.qcow2
Cloud-init version - set it depending on the required Cloud-init version for the specific image. -
Click Save.
-
Login into SolusVM 2 Administrator interface.
-
Open Images > Operating System > Add Operating system and fill up:
Name - the necessary name for OS.
Icon - select icon to display for OS.
Visible - toggle option to make the OS visible for clients. -
Click Save.
-
Open Images > Operating System > Add version and fill up:
Name - the necessary name for the image.
URL - link to OS image, for example,https://download.cloudlinux.com/cloudlinux/images/cloudlinux-7.5-x86_64-openstack-20180801.qcow2
Cloud-init version - set it depending on the required Cloud-init version for the specific image. -
Click Save.
